Transaction 8deb6262900ce1e526090a34719a7555bfd5e9b2fbb2b9454a6b820280d4782f
1 Input
1 Output
-
8deb6262900ce1e526090a34719a7555bfd5e9b2fbb2b9454a6b820280d4782f:0
- value
- 1852278
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 855de74a5ea74e2c06407d98c4da968350837220 OP_EQUAL
- address
- 3DrCHau78TrQRgeCSkR3z7U79KwjDqtgpF